What affects the price

Legal fees aren't one-size-fits-all. What you pay depends on how complex your specific charges are, the amount of evidence the prosecution has, and whether your case heads to a full trial or can be resolved through a plea agreement. Attorneys also factor in the time needed for discovery, court appearances, and private investigations. A simple misdemeanor usually costs less than a serious felony charge requiring expert witnesses or extensive research. What's the difference between a criminal lawyer and a defense lawyer?

There's no difference; they are the same role. A criminal defense lawyer is an attorney who specializes in defending individuals accused of crimes. They are experts in the legal processes and statutes relevant to cases in Nashville and throughout Tennessee.

What is the hardest case to defend?

Cases with overwhelming evidence, such as eyewitness accounts or strong forensic results, are often the most challenging. Serious felony charges in Nashville, particularly those involving violence or repeat offenses, also present significant hurdles. A skilled defense lawyer is essential.

What is the hardest criminal case to beat?

Cases with compelling physical evidence or confessions are typically the hardest to defeat. Allegations of violent crimes in Nashville, especially those with multiple witnesses or victims, pose significant defense challenges. A thorough defense attorney will meticulously examine all evidence.

What's the difference between a lawyer and a criminal lawyer?

A lawyer is a broad term for someone licensed to practice law. A criminal lawyer is a specialized attorney who exclusively handles criminal cases, defending clients against charges. Their focus on criminal law makes them uniquely qualified for these matters in Nashville.
